Insert shot of painting of Federal Reserve chairman Alan Greenspan. 09:33:41 NBC News correspondent Lisa Myers reports that the U.S. government has being use the wrong photo on a wanted poster for one of al-Qaeda's most wanted. Computer screen showing wanted photos of al Qaeda operatives and zooms in to photo of an al Qaeda operative identified as Midhat Mursi al-Sayid'Umar (a.k.a. Abu Khabab al-Masri). Radical imam Abu Hamza al-Masri speaks with Muslims in the street in London, England. Insert photo of Abu Hamza al-Masri from an early television interview and insert graphic of photo of Abu Khabab al-Masri (from the government website) highlighting similarities including the patch of white hair, the fold of the shirt collar and the strip of white over the shoulder. AERIAL: The Central Intelligence Agency (CIA) headquarters in Langley, Virginia. Insert supers"human error","incorrect photo" and"All other intelligence is accurate" over graphic of CIA logo and photo from government web site. In an interview NBC News terrorism expert Roger Cressey says, "It's embarrassing. It's a bit of a black eye, but it's not going to have any long-term impact on the CIA or its ability to fight the war on terror." 09:34:54 Meier voices over split screen of Vice President Dick Cheney and Secretary of Defense Donald Rumsfeld. 09:35:13 Meier voices over insert still of murder victim Margaret Muller (ph). 09:35:45 Audio clip from voice from audio book"Potty Time With Elmo" (sounds like Elmo is saying"who wants to die").
